Santillo's pizzeria owner asks for support following medical emergency

The restaurant was moving closer to reopening following a fire in 2024.

For two years, community members have rallied around Al Santillo's Brick Oven Pizza in Elizabeth after a fire destroyed the shop. Now, the pizzeria is asking for support for a different reason.

Beloved shop owner Al Santillo was hospitalized recently after suffering a medical emergency. In a post on Santillo's Facebook page, Santillo's daughter-in-law, Jenni Santillo, said her father-in-law was in the hospital.

"Hi all. My father-in-law Al Santillo is in the hospital due to a stroke and would like me to ask you all to send him all the prayers and positivity you can," the post states.

Hundreds of supporters commented words of encouragement on the post, offering positive words and prayers to the restaurant owner.

The announcement comes just weeks after Santillo posted photos on Facebook of a new marble countertop and the brick oven, stating that the shop was moving closer to an official grand reopening date.

The restaurant — a longtime staple in the Elizabeth community — was destroyed by fire in January 2024. The fire destroyed Santillo's signature 200-square-foot brick oven. In the days following the fire, Al Santillo pledged to rebuild the century-old restaurant.

In September 2024, Barstool Sports' "El Presidente" Dave Portnoy hosted his One Bite Pizza Fest at Randall’s Island Park. During the event, Portnoy announced plans to donate the proceeds from the festival to help rebuild Santillo's. He also organized a GoFundMe to help raise additional funds. At last check, more than $35,000 had been raised.

While no official date for the reopening has been announced, fans of Santillo's can still purchase the iconic pizza through Goldbelly — an online shop that will ship the pies across the country.
